Ingredients
Cream Cheese Topping
- 8 Oz. Cream Cheese
- 1 Egg
- 1/3 Cup Sugar
- 1/2 Tsp. Salt
- 1 Cup Chocolate Chips
Dry Batter
- 1 1/2 Cup Flour
- 1 Cup White Sugar
- 1/4 Cup Cocoa
- 1 Tsp. Baking Soda
- 1/2 Tsp. Salt
Liquid Items
- 1 Cup Water
- 1/3 Cup Canola Oil
- 1 Tsp. White Vinegar
- 1 Tsp. Vanilla
Method
- Preheat oven to 350 Degrees and spray muffin tins with cooking spray.
- Stir the cream cheese to a creamy, smooth consistency. Add egg, sugar and salt and stir (blend) (cream) to uniform smooth consistency.
- Stir in the chocolate chips.
- Combine dry ingredients in a large bowl, form a “well ” and set aside.
- Combine liquid ingredients in another bowl.
- Stir liquid ingredients into dry ingredients. Be sure not to over mix.
- Spoon chocolate mixture into muffin tins until about 2/3 full.
- Top each muffin with a tablespoon of the cream cheese mixture (Do note the spoon technique).
- Bake small muffin tins for 9 -11 minutes and regular muffin tins for 20-25 minutes.
- Remove from oven and let cool.
- ENJOY!





















Zesty Tip: If you need to take these special treats with you to a party, you can make 1.5 times the batter portion. You will have lots of cream cheese topping. Also note that these cupcakes freeze well and are good warm or cold.
